In figure 3.8, ACD is an exterior angle of ΔABC. B = 40°, A = 70°. Find the measure of ACD.

Given, A = 70° and B = 40°


In a triangle ABC,


The measure of an exterior angle of a triangle is equal to the sum of its remote interior angles


ACD is an exterior angle of triangle ABC


So, from theorem of remote interior angles,


ACD = BAC + ABC


ACD = A + B


ACD = 70° + 40° = 110°
